Would You Like an iPad?

No matter how nicely-designed the gadget will become, it will always be imperfect – it can’t be when its name iPad sounds like the sanitary pads my wife and daughter would use in toilet during their special period.

While the name iPad might be a fatal marketing mistake, the CEO of Apple Steve Jobs has high hopes on iPad which is expected to be a chic and functional gadget to bridge the gap between a computer and a smartphone. iPad will be a daily item to support a smooth and handy consumption of digital media: games, music, photos, videos, magazines newspapers and e-books.

Although iPad looks like an oversized iPhone, the two are far from being twins. iPad has no multi-tasking capabilities like a normal PC, no support for Linux or Adobe Flash (i.e. no videos on Youtube or Facebook), no USB port, no camera and comes with a price too high. Even the all-time fans of Apple do not think highly of it. Despite Jobs’ claim on iPad’s future success in outdoing other electronic readers, it seems unlikely for iPad to transform the way newspaper and books will be published.

Concerning the limited things that an iPad can do such as checking emails, movie-watching and book-reading, iPad is a more suitable item for the not-so-techno-savvy or the elderly. If it is so useless to be sophisticated, it is simple enough to be used by anyone.

Before iPad is to become another common portal to log onto various social media networks, iPad is now more a hotly-discussed or -criticized item on Facebook and Twitter.
